<p>The Great War Volume 4 offers a comprehensive look at World War I as it unfolded in 1915. Authored by George Henry Allen Henry C. Whitehead French Ensor Chadwick William Sowden Sims James William McAndrew and Edwin Wiley this volume provides detailed accounts and insights into the strategies battles and geopolitical impacts of the conflict. Examining both the military and naval aspects of the war it sheds light on the experiences of those involved and the broader historical context of this pivotal period. This historical work remains a valuable resource for understanding the complexities and significance of the First World War.</p><p>This work has been selected by scholars as being culturally important and is part of the knowledge base of civilization as we know it.
